The federal government  developed the Employee Retention Credit (ERC) to provide a refundable employment tax credit to help  organizations with the cost of  maintaining  team  utilized.

Qualified services that experienced a decline in gross receipts or were closed because of government order and also really did not claim the credit when they submitted their original return can take advantage by filing adjusted employment income tax return. For example, businesses that file quarterly work tax returns can file Form 941 X, Adjusted Employer’s Quarterly Federal Tax Return or Claim for RefundPDF, to claim the credit for previous 2020 and also 2021 quarters. IRS faq employee retention credit.

With the exemption of a recovery start-up business, most taxpayers ended up being ineligible to claim the ERC for earnings paid after September 30, 2021. A recovery start-up business can still claim the ERC for salaries paid after June 30, 2021, as well as before January 1, 2022.

What Are Qualified Wages?

What counts as qualified  incomes  relies on the size of your business and how many employees you  carry  team. There’s no size  restriction to be eligible for the ERC, but  little and large  business are treated differently.

For 2020, if you had more than 100 full time workers in 2019, you can just claim the wages of employees you retained however were not working. If you have less than 100 workers, you can claim everybody, whether they were functioning or not.

For 2021, the limit was increased to having 500 permanent staff members in 2019, providing companies a whole lot extra flexibility as to who they can claim for the credit. IRS faq employee retention credit.  Any kind of salaries that are subject to FICA taxes Qualify, as well as you can include qualified health and wellness expenditures when calculating the tax credit.

This earnings needs to have been paid between March 13, 2020, as well as September 30, 2021. recoverystartup organizations have to claim the credit with the end of 2021.
